Located 80 km north of Rome in the province of Lazio, Lake Bolsena is the fourth largest crater lake in Italy and the largest in Europe. In summer, the lake is crowded with vacationers from Rome and other European countries. However, during the fall and winter, the lakeside scenery returns to a quiet and peaceful state. Many people stop by on their way back from visiting Civita Bagno Reggio, a beautiful town by the lake with a long history. The drive from Orvieto to Lake Bolsena is about 23 kilometers along a beautiful country road and takes only about 20 minutes.
